Oracle如何给表空间授权(oracle给表空间授权)

随着企业信息化和业务系统自动化的发展,Oracle作为一个关系型数据库软件越来越受到许多机构的重视,但在使用的过程中,受限于Oracle的安全访问模型,要想使用Oracle数据库服务,我们必须对表空间实行正确的授权策略,为用户指定正确的权限才能保证服务的安全性。那么,Oracle如何给表空间授权呢?

首先,给角色或用户授予表空间的访问权限,可以通过以下SQL语句来授权:

`GRANT SELECT, INSERT, UPDATE, DELETE

ON TABLESPACE[表空间名称]

TO [用户/角色]`

其次,可以利用Oracle数据库自身提供的配置命令对表空间授权,如下所示:

`ALTER TABLESPACE [表空间名称]

GRANT SELECT, INSERT,

UPDATE, DELETE

TO [用户/角色]`

最后,也可以使用PL/SQL脚本授权表空间,如下所示:

`BEGIN

EXECUTE IMMEDIATE

‘GRANT SELECT, INSERT,

UPDATE, DELETE

ON TABLESPACENAME[表空间名称]

TO [用户/角色]’

END;`

以上就是关于Oracle如何给表空间授权的介绍,从上面的描述中,我们可以清楚的看到,Oracle提供了灵活的表空间授权策略,供不同类型的用户使用。在实际使用中,我们应该根据自身实际情况,选择合适的授权方式,以保证数据库服务的安全性。


数据运维技术 » Oracle如何给表空间授权(oracle给表空间授权)